Driving toSeville. What to do with the car
Fou of us are driving from Costa del Sol to Seville. We don't mind walking aroung while in Seville since it is not recommended that one should drive around in Seville. Can anyone suggest where we can leave the car once we get there?

Agree simply to put the car in the hotel garage - we always do this and its the easiest. If you're going for just the day - simply find a garage close to the major sites.
IMHO - driving in Seville is no big deal - we had no trouble navigating - and there was nothing you could call traffic - at least compared to NY.

Last October we parked our car in a public underground parking garage near the hotel in the historic center. There is a map and directions at the hotel website.
http://www.hotelamadeussevilla.com/
It was reasonably priced and secure.
